Public utilities were introduced in many parts of the planet to keep consumer costs and prices down. It was believed placing these utilities in private hands would lead to less organization of delivery of the product to homes and factories - more than one network in some places and no network (where there would be no profit) in other places.
Unfortunately over the years these utilities have tended to deteriorate while demands have increased. As utilities look to the need to produce more, they have the problem of debt load caused by the need for simple upkeep as well as expansion.
